Title:
CAMERA AND IMAGING SYSTEM
Document Type and Number:
WIPO Patent Application WO/2021/075527
Kind Code:
A1
Abstract:
An imaging system (1) is provided with: a planar imaging element (4) on which a plurality of pixels comprising photosensitive elements are arrayed; a mask (2) which is disposed on the front surface of the imaging element (4) and on which a pattern for modulating incident light is formed; a reading unit (5) for reading a captured image of a subject having been captured; and a recognition unit (12) for performing sex determination on attached information of the subject from the read captured image. The pattern includes a plurality of translucent portions (21) that are arrayed and that are for guiding, to one pixel, beams from a plurality of directions among beams from the subject. Accordingly, individual recognition of the subject is made impossible but recognition of individual attached information is made possible for an intended application, whereby privacy is protected.
